it's not a "soundboard" but a very good "audience" recording - the snare drum has that 'distant' audience recording sound to it and I don't hear separation of the instruments that are usually obvious with "true soundboard" recording. Going to compare it to the other recording of this show I have to see how much different these two sources truly have.
This sounds similar to modern day I.E.M. ('In Ear Monitor') recording - but it is an excellent "stereo audience" recording regardless - which for late 70's Fleetwood Mac shows is a VERY RARE thing!
